summaryrefslogtreecommitdiffstats
path: root/sys
diff options
context:
space:
mode:
authorderaadt <deraadt@openbsd.org>2012-03-28 22:26:10 +0000
committerderaadt <deraadt@openbsd.org>2012-03-28 22:26:10 +0000
commita398ae77873f8676cc88cc95559b33d9ce4d8b9d (patch)
treee57fde12ddcd7f0fbf9e27a7356c94b5ef4bda99 /sys
parentDefault to -mfix-r4000 -mfix-r4400 when building in big endian mode. This is (diff)
downloadwireguard-openbsd-a398ae77873f8676cc88cc95559b33d9ce4d8b9d.tar.xz
wireguard-openbsd-a398ae77873f8676cc88cc95559b33d9ce4d8b9d.zip
guenther notes that s_pid must also move to match
Diffstat (limited to 'sys')
-rw-r--r--sys/dev/wscons/wsdisplay_compat_usl.c6
1 files changed, 3 insertions, 3 deletions
diff --git a/sys/dev/wscons/wsdisplay_compat_usl.c b/sys/dev/wscons/wsdisplay_compat_usl.c
index 41fab746a24..571a34de9e0 100644
--- a/sys/dev/wscons/wsdisplay_compat_usl.c
+++ b/sys/dev/wscons/wsdisplay_compat_usl.c
@@ -1,4 +1,4 @@
-/* $OpenBSD: wsdisplay_compat_usl.c,v 1.23 2012/03/28 20:18:32 deraadt Exp $ */
+/* $OpenBSD: wsdisplay_compat_usl.c,v 1.24 2012/03/28 22:26:10 deraadt Exp $ */
/* $NetBSD: wsdisplay_compat_usl.c,v 1.12 2000/03/23 07:01:47 thorpej Exp $ */
/*
@@ -105,8 +105,8 @@ usl_sync_init(struct wsscreen *scr, struct usl_syncdata **sdp, struct proc *p,
if (!sd)
return (ENOMEM);
sd->s_scr = scr;
- sd->s_proc = p;
- sd->s_pid = p->p_p->ps_pid;
+ sd->s_proc = p->p_p->ps_mainproc;
+ sd->s_pid = sd->s_proc->p_pid;
sd->s_flags = 0;
sd->s_acqsig = acqsig;
sd->s_relsig = relsig;